Apple shares upgraded to neutral by Lightshed Partners

Published 12/06/2024, 05:58 am

Tuesday saw Lightshed Partners revise its stance on Apple Inc. (NASDAQ:AAPL) shares, lifting the rating from Sell to Neutral. The change reflects the firm's recognition of the rapid integration of artificial intelligence (AI) into applications and devices across the industry.

The analyst from Lightshed Partners noted the impressive pace at which AI has been adopted, stating that its presence "has become table stakes in the connected device market." The statement highlights the increasing importance of AI in maintaining a competitive edge within the technology sector.

The upgrade comes amid a broader industry trend where AI capabilities are becoming a critical feature for consumer electronics. Companies are continuously embedding AI into their products to enhance user experiences and expand functionality.

Apple, known for its innovation, appears to be keeping pace with market demands as AI becomes an "obvious output of market competition," according to the analyst's comments. The tech giant's adjustment to AI trends seems to be a key factor in the revised rating.

The new Neutral rating indicates a shift in perspective from Lightshed Partners, suggesting a more favorable outlook for Apple's stock performance in the context of an AI-driven market landscape. The firm's commentary underscores the significance of AI in the current and future state of technology offerings.

In other recent news, Apple Inc. has been the subject of several recent developments. The company is facing an expanded antitrust lawsuit, with four additional states joining the legal action, alleging the tech giant has monopolized the smartphone market. In the realm of analyst ratings, KeyBanc maintained its Sector Weight rating on Apple, suggesting that the recent Worldwide Developers Conference (WWDC) may not significantly impact consumer behavior.

Meanwhile, Rosenblatt Securities maintained a Neutral rating on Apple, focusing on the company's product mix and technological advancements. JPMorgan (NYSE:JPM) reiterated its Overweight rating, citing the potential of AI upgrades to drive a hardware upgrade cycle, and BofA Securities also expressed continued confidence in Apple, maintaining its Buy rating post-WWDC.

In terms of product development, Apple showcased significant advancements in artificial intelligence at the WWDC, with new features set to be available on select iPhone and Mac models. However, the company has faced criticism from Tesla (NASDAQ:TSLA)'s CEO, Elon Musk, over potential integration of OpenAI into its operating system.
